Output 34afb5ca632c016b9425a71568351f03622398e972d6283f23f6577be7065042:0

value
82318
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3bac651c1a38df03ec29240d0bad148a5fe4238c8b2ab7aecac93a7c10047de0
address
bc1p8wkx28q68r0s8mpfysxshtg53f07gguv3v4t0tk2eya8cyqy0hsq6qdzx0
transaction
34afb5ca632c016b9425a71568351f03622398e972d6283f23f6577be7065042
spent
true